TendOcean™ remote-sinking VDSB completes tests at WHOI A shortened version of our Variable Displacement Spar Buoys (VDSB) has been successfully tested in Casco Bay, Maine, and now in the test tank at WHOI. An r.f. link commands sinking and its submerged duration. This remote capability will be an option for TendOcean LLC's future 16' and 19' buoys. Intended primarily to sink the farm at the approach of sever weather, it's utility in depth cycling will be tested as a way to improve growth rates. https://lnkd.in/em7dQUW3
